The new Elecom Grand Bass Hi-Res model
[specification]
■ Model: Semi-open type, ear plug type
■ Driver unit: dynamic type φ12 mm
■ Impedance: 16 Ω
■ Sound pressure sensitivity: 105 dB / mW
Maximum input: 5 mW
■ Playback frequency band: 5 Hz to 45 kHz
■ Code: 1.2 m (Y type)
■ Plug: EHP-GB 1000 A / φ 3.5 mm 3 pole mini plug (L type), EHP-GB 1000 M / φ 3.5 mm 4 pole mini plug (L type)
■ Accessories: Ear tip (XS / S / M / L), Cord keeper, Case
■ Various functions and features that enable powerful deep bass and clear sound
- Stereo headphone corresponding to high resolution high resolution sound source with information volume more than three times the music CD
● Dynamic driver with large aperture φ12 mm is adopted, play dynamic sound with realistic sensation in a wide range from low to high
● Adopting a composite diaphragm of three layers of PEEK + TPU + PEEK, while realizing a rich and powerful deep bass while a single driver
● PEEK film has high heat resistance and internal loss, and can minimize distortion. Also, it has high rigidity, good high frequency characteristics are obtained, suppresses unnecessary vibration, reproduces dense and delicate sound with high resolution
● TPU film with both strength and flexibility low harmonic distortion, playing heavy bass of powerful and deeply
- Adopting a high magnetic neodymium magnet for the magnet, reproduces the dynamic low-frequency range
● By adopting a lightweight CCAW voice coil, it improves the response of vibration, achieving clear sound quality in a wider range
● By adopting a brass stabilizer for the support part of the driver, by suppressing the reaction of the diaphragm generated from the driver yoke, we realize rich bass sound with sharpness
● The adoption of a semi-open structure with a duct in front of and behind the driver unit, with a duct optimized ventilation resistance, by making the motion of the diaphragm smoother makes the overwhelming deep bass and a clear sound with excellent missing sound realization
● Rich bass reproduction realized by adopting large diameter sound conduit
Adopted an ear cap to improve hermeticity and fit
● Independently separating the left and right ground cords to 4 wires reduces the electrostatic noise between the left and right electromagnetic noise, realizes bass extension and tightened sound

Seemingly a FX99X competitor also using a big driver(12mm and JVC 11mm), Hi-Res, hybrid driver materials( PEN and High Rigidity Carbon for the JVC / PEEK and TPU for the Elecom), both have semi-open design with large rear ducts. Grand Bass does better with accessories and now has a more ergonomic tweak of the old CKR, CH1000/2000 offset strain design. Also seems to be much improved over the 3570 design as far as fit.
